BECKLEY, W.Va. — The Beckley Police Department says a man who allegedly stole over 3,000 dollars worth of cigarettes from the Harper Road Kroger late last week has been arrested.

35 year old Geoffrey Thomas faces a charge of grand larceny.

Thomas reportedly entered the store last Friday morning and took the cigarette cartons in a duffel bag.

He is currently being held at Southern Regional Jail.

ORIGINAL 11/6/17:

BECKLEY, W.Va. — The Beckley Police Department needs the public’s help identifying and locating a robbery suspect.

It happened early Friday morning at the Beckley on Harper Road. Police say the unknown male stole over 40 cartons of cigarettes.  The stolen merchandise has an estimated value of $3,259.00. The suspect packed the cartons into a duffel bag and walked out.
